Travel care urged as temperatures set to hit -8C

THE hundreds of thousands of people expected to travel over the next two days in the run-up to the Christmas holidays are being warned to be very careful as temperatures could fall to as low as -8C in parts of the country.

While much of the south of the country has avoided snow over the last couple of days, Met Éireann is predicted there will be wintry showers there today.

“It will remain very cold countrywide with temperatures reaching 3C at best and many places staying close to freezing throughout the day,” a spokesman for the weather service said.
